Transaction 751a47511ec943bb220d9609a2929a60a690dcbb1ae80c5441acddcf7acd377b

1 Input
2 Outputs
  • 751a47511ec943bb220d9609a2929a60a690dcbb1ae80c5441acddcf7acd377b:0
  • value  38791669
    address  19yBEcXDwp19QPEtwGQnFEg2NVKsYSe5tD
  • 751a47511ec943bb220d9609a2929a60a690dcbb1ae80c5441acddcf7acd377b:1
  • value  8200000
    address  1EZDBj1cBK1vJbeRAQrGEzqPDs3brysehE